Analysis
In 2011, workers' remittances, net in Liberia stood at 257.92 million BoP, current US$. That is the highest value across all 7 years on record.
That represents a change of up 120,475.0% on the previous year and up 1,039.1% over ten years.
That places Liberia 11th out of 39 countries with data for 2011, putting it in the middle of the range.

About this data
Workers' remittances are current transfers by migrants who are employed or intend to remain employed for more than a year in another economy in which they are considered residents. Some developing countries classify workers' remittances as a factor income receipt (and thus as a component of GNI). The World Bank adheres to international guidelines in defining GNI, and its classification of workers' remittances may therefore differ from national practices.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
